The Impact of Radon Exposure on Lung Health
Radon is a colorless, odorless gas that occurs naturally from the decay of uranium in soil, rock, and water. It is a significant environmental health risk, particularly in homes and buildings. According to the U.S. Environmental Protection Agency (EPA), radon is the second leading cause of lung cancer after smoking, responsible for approximately 21,000 lung cancer deaths each year in the United States alone. Understanding the impact of radon exposure on lung health is crucial for homeowners and public health advocates alike.
How Radon Affects Lung Health
When radon gas is inhaled, it can damage lung tissue and lead to cancer over time. The risk of developing lung cancer from radon exposure is particularly high for smokers, as the combination of smoking and radon exposure significantly increases the likelihood of lung cancer. The EPA estimates that smokers exposed to high levels of radon are 10 times more likely to develop lung cancer than non-smokers.
Radon exposure is measured in picocuries per liter (pCi/L). The EPA recommends that action be taken to reduce radon levels in homes that have a radon concentration of 4 pCi/L or higher. However, even lower levels of radon can pose a risk, especially with long-term exposure.
Statistics and Case Studies
Several studies have highlighted the dangers of radon exposure. For instance, a study published in the journal “Environmental Health Perspectives” found that radon exposure is linked to an estimated 15% of all lung cancer cases worldwide. Additionally, a case study in a small town in Pennsylvania revealed that homes built on uranium-rich soil had radon levels exceeding 20 pCi/L, leading to a community-wide health initiative to test and mitigate radon levels.
- Approximately 1 in 15 homes in the U.S. is estimated to have elevated radon levels.
- Radon levels can vary significantly from one home to another, even in the same neighborhood.
- Radon is more likely to accumulate in homes with poor ventilation, basements, or those built on soil with high uranium content.
How to Test Your Home for Radon
Testing your home for radon is a straightforward process that can be done using either a do-it-yourself kit or by hiring a professional. Here’s how you can go about it:
DIY Radon Testing Kits
Many homeowners opt for DIY radon testing kits, which are available at hardware stores or online. These kits are easy to use and typically involve the following steps:
- Purchase a radon test kit from a reputable source.
- Follow the instructions carefully, placing the test kit in the lowest livable area of your home, such as a basement.
- Leave the kit in place for the recommended duration, usually 2 to 7 days.
- Send the kit to a laboratory for analysis, and wait for the results.
Professional Radon Testing
If you prefer a more thorough assessment, hiring a professional radon tester is an excellent option. Professionals use advanced equipment and techniques to measure radon levels accurately. Here’s what to expect:
- The professional will conduct a thorough inspection of your home.
- They will use continuous radon monitors that provide real-time data on radon levels.
- After testing, they will provide you with a detailed report and recommendations for mitigation if necessary.
Mitigating Radon Exposure
If your home tests positive for elevated radon levels, it’s essential to take action. Mitigation strategies can significantly reduce radon levels and improve indoor air quality. Common methods include:
- Installing a radon mitigation system, which typically involves a vent pipe and fan to draw radon gas from beneath the home and release it outside.
- Sealing cracks and openings in floors and walls to prevent radon from entering.
- Improving ventilation in your home to reduce radon accumulation.
